Commit Graph

  • 33737b1292 Remove kernel exploits, switch to fasthax backdoor. Steveice10 2017-01-07 15:55:27 -08:00
  • 3137dcb8a6 Add host IP argument to README.md. Steveice10 2017-01-07 12:29:05 -08:00
  • 5f4e9406bb servefiles: Add optional host IP argument. Steveice10 2017-01-07 12:26:51 -08:00
  • 40b6163a27 Update buildtools. Steveice10 2017-01-07 12:13:11 -08:00
  • 554f96350e Display error if target file item could not be created for bulk operations. Steveice10 2017-01-06 18:24:13 -08:00
  • 0d2fd5b28e Update buildtools. Steveice10 2017-01-05 23:47:59 -08:00
  • e81401d13b Update buildtools. Steveice10 2017-01-05 18:26:54 -08:00
  • 1b97cff68c Bring Makefile up to date with template. Steveice10 2017-01-05 18:20:42 -08:00
  • adbd41dabf Make copy of target item to prevent use-after-free issues. Steveice10 2016-12-30 18:54:07 -08:00
  • 4eb7586237 Set attributes to 0 if FSFILE_GetAttributes fails. Steveice10 2016-12-30 15:05:56 -08:00
  • 0c0e04aad6 Correct logic for adding slashes to directory paths. Steveice10 2016-12-29 16:07:02 -08:00
  • 70fe88d04c Update submodule, add guards to cleaning up services. Steveice10 2016-12-28 09:01:04 -08:00
  • 319c10774a Remove socket timeout, don't bother filtering out file extensions when a file is provided. Steveice10 2016-12-27 10:16:58 -08:00
  • 559d4dfe29 Destroy file listing queue. Steveice10 2016-12-25 11:02:12 -08:00
  • fe7646942f Set timeout on servefiles socket. Steveice10 2016-12-24 14:07:42 -08:00
  • 340278eca5 Slight code reorganization in servefiles. Steveice10 2016-12-24 10:31:50 -08:00
  • 22b26c2f34 Simplify sending of URLs in servefile, make socket operations cancellable by the user. Steveice10 2016-12-24 10:29:49 -08:00
  • 9182ebfa00 Color tickets based on whether they are in use. Steveice10 2016-12-24 09:09:45 -08:00
  • e906e108ab Add shebang to and update permissions of servefiles.py Steveice10 2016-12-24 08:55:14 -08:00
  • 788b8c3c99 Fix servefiles with Python 2.7 Steveice10 2016-12-23 23:43:04 -08:00
  • 70d874da21 Update submodule. Steveice10 2016-12-23 23:25:48 -08:00
  • 45704ad4f9 Move receiving URLs over the network to the top, add warning when opening NAND. Steveice10 2016-12-23 23:18:34 -08:00
  • 13a88f7adb Polish up URL sending protocol, adapt servefiles to send URLs over socket. Steveice10 2016-12-23 23:10:39 -08:00
  • d06374d838 Revise remote installation into a list of options for how to receive URLs. Steveice10 2016-12-23 22:02:00 -08:00
  • 6e32e39bdc Update submodule. Steveice10 2016-12-23 15:09:26 -08:00
  • c1b9502d22 Update submodule. Steveice10 2016-12-23 15:00:29 -08:00
  • d4d0aca13d Reduce HTTP code duplication. Steveice10 2016-12-22 17:40:30 -08:00
  • a5120e0981 Enable N3DS speed up, display transfer speed in copy operations, stop camera capture when installing from last URL set, decrease buffer size of transfers over HTTP. Steveice10 2016-12-22 16:31:55 -08:00
  • b95bbc1395 Free ticket info after filtering out of ticket delete list. Steveice10 2016-12-20 16:26:24 -08:00
  • 23111ee08d Fix crash when destroying list UI in update function. Steveice10 2016-12-20 11:16:00 -08:00
  • 4ce326879a Fix theme path resolution. Steven Smith 2016-12-20 09:24:16 -08:00
  • dde312f874 Change theme path to sdmc:/fbi/theme/ Steveice10 2016-12-19 22:28:34 -08:00
  • 1eb963f179 Disable interrupts in SVC-mode functions, fix misplaced waithax_cleanup. Steveice10 2016-12-19 22:16:07 -08:00
  • c8be806a58 Enable N3DS speedup when running waithax. Steveice10 2016-12-19 21:27:53 -08:00
  • e550db7b83 Add drag-and-drop batch file for servefiles. Steveice10 2016-12-19 20:36:48 -08:00
  • 07c0536a29 Make sorting by name the default again. Steveice10 2016-12-19 19:58:44 -08:00
  • ea4ea253a7 Add items in sorted order instead of adding then sorting. Steveice10 2016-12-19 19:58:02 -08:00
  • 48c997d793 Reduce frequency of free space updates. Steveice10 2016-12-19 19:44:05 -08:00
  • 3f56390539 Optimize list UI. Steveice10 2016-12-19 18:18:25 -08:00
  • 5d8f430471 Allow deleting saved QR code installer URLs. Steveice10 2016-12-19 17:23:44 -08:00
  • 737e7b3136 Add option to reuse the last set of URLs provided to the QR code installer. Steveice10 2016-12-19 17:00:18 -08:00
  • 781000b54f Remove gspEvents reference. Steveice10 2016-12-19 16:39:13 -08:00
  • e1b2a7e4c7 Clean up kernel exploit code. Steveice10 2016-12-19 16:37:45 -08:00
  • 3a4187ad39 Add missing new line characters to kernel exploit output. Steveice10 2016-12-18 22:02:17 -08:00
  • 2853c6c0ad Handle DataOverflowErrors. Steveice10 2016-12-17 16:58:53 -08:00
  • 14019c5168 Reduce QR code box size. Steveice10 2016-12-17 16:54:31 -08:00
  • a53bd8b8e3 Add extra print output to servefiles. Steveice10 2016-12-17 12:59:12 -08:00
  • 86057c3fc0 Revise servefiles to use Tk to show QR codes, close HTTP server when the QR code image is closed, and support Python 2. Steveice10 2016-12-17 12:57:51 -08:00
  • 50fcc22fb9 Link to Pillow instead of PIL. Steveice10 2016-12-17 12:25:55 -08:00
  • 2b57845edd Allow sorting titles and ext save data by name. Steveice10 2016-12-17 12:03:06 -08:00
  • e8b1d583ec Add more information to kernel exploit process. Steveice10 2016-12-17 08:48:14 -08:00
  • eb84268a09 Cleanup waithax after patches. Steveice10 2016-12-17 00:51:04 -08:00
  • 434599416e Omit http:// from URLs to save space in QR code. Steveice10 2016-12-16 23:58:10 -08:00
  • 5f6b3f3cab Escape CIA URLs. Steveice10 2016-12-16 23:52:11 -08:00
  • e0b86dd612 Remove R_FBI_ERRNO. Steveice10 2016-12-16 18:45:30 -08:00
  • f67e647c5d Replace network install with local QR code install utility. Steveice10 2016-12-16 18:42:32 -08:00
  • e1d2805281 Show console output for kernel access attempts. Steveice10 2016-12-13 19:19:27 -08:00
  • 256c19c3cc Add waithax support. Steveice10 2016-12-13 17:05:12 -08:00
  • 04798ef91e Add action to delete unused tickets, add loading screens to multi-target actions. Steveice10 2016-12-13 16:41:55 -08:00
  • 69d81786b7 Delete existing file instead of overwriting when pasting. Steveice10 2016-12-04 20:36:16 -08:00
  • e04d0aa1f0 Fix compiler warnings. Steveice10 2016-12-04 20:21:43 -08:00
  • 0ec52fa42e stacked flood fill, chunked alloc JimmyZ 2016-09-24 15:08:31 +08:00
  • 7b744d9dcc upstream quirc update JimmyZ 2016-09-23 13:19:58 +08:00
  • 417c345141 Cleanup initialization process, check for service access instead of 3dsx to determine use of svchax. Steven Smith 2016-09-29 15:39:34 -07:00
  • 71e670edde Improve title destination detection. Steven Smith 2016-09-04 14:04:33 -07:00
  • b973ba2c69 Prevent use of delete target after free. Steven Smith 2016-08-22 16:54:07 -07:00
  • 6bbbed747c Fix path of renamed directories. Steven Smith 2016-08-16 12:05:58 -07:00
  • e8fb789618 Merge pull request #179 from Plailect/patch-1 Steven Smith 2016-08-09 01:30:25 -07:00
  • 95cd921eba Drastically increase svchax reliability Plailect 2016-08-09 01:00:26 -04:00
  • 8498a1a5c3 Don't add new archives to reference list if already present. Steven Smith 2016-08-06 15:34:56 -07:00
  • ff052e8920 Update for citro3d changes. Steven Smith 2016-08-04 19:38:04 -07:00
  • 5d014fd748 Copy attributes when pasting. Steven Smith 2016-08-02 10:40:14 -07:00
  • d281bef26e Zero file population data. Steven Smith 2016-08-01 13:13:38 -07:00
  • 2905ae5c1c Improve file attribute accuracy. Steven Smith 2016-08-01 12:55:01 -07:00
  • ac4646613f Add Keep-Alive header to TitleDB requests. Steven Smith 2016-07-31 18:44:05 -07:00
  • d8abb42a1c Add action for deleting a title and its ticket at the same time. Steven Smith 2016-07-31 14:19:19 -07:00
  • 77cbab16a5 Sort TitleDB entries by name. Steven Smith 2016-07-31 14:13:20 -07:00
  • 5a984615f9 Fix compilation with latest ctrulib source. Steven Smith 2016-07-31 13:46:41 -07:00
  • 9f8662ecb0 Fix CDN installation of non-DLC add-on content. Steven Smith 2016-07-29 14:20:50 -07:00
  • 943418459b Display title regions. Steven Smith 2016-07-24 22:54:36 -07:00
  • 81cb06aad7 Improve title destination detection. Steven Smith 2016-07-23 16:36:12 -07:00
  • d0ea37d0e0 Color TitleDB entries based on whether they are installed. Steven Smith 2016-07-12 15:31:47 -07:00
  • 6bca2bd74f Initial TitleDB support. Steven Smith 2016-07-12 14:01:06 -07:00
  • 8c25d82c80 Set User-Agent for QR code HTTP requests. Steven Smith 2016-07-11 15:21:05 -07:00
  • 13d5b854bc Adjust camera resolution. (thanks @ksanislo for the suggestion) Steven Smith 2016-07-11 14:37:53 -07:00
  • cc3bb1df99 Add version number parsing. Steven Smith 2016-07-11 13:13:38 -07:00
  • 6f434279f6 Update for buildtools changes. Steven Smith 2016-07-11 12:31:36 -07:00
  • 6696b675ae Display all file attributes. Steven Smith 2016-07-10 11:55:29 -07:00
  • 2f08d8435e Fix displaying metadata of > 2GB CIA files. Steven Smith 2016-07-09 01:58:30 -07:00
  • 0605c7cbdb Move NAND dumps to /fbi/nand/, name NAND dumps by date and time. Steven Smith 2016-07-08 14:45:01 -07:00
  • d587f31c9a Fix compilation with latest ctrulib. Steven Smith 2016-07-06 11:21:08 -07:00
  • d64c723b6d Switch to official software keyboard. Steven Smith 2016-07-04 11:34:11 -07:00
  • 63b4475d6d Prompt on whether to install N3DS titles on O3DS. Steven Smith 2016-07-02 14:37:40 -07:00
  • ff8773e0ff Revert removal of seed file support. Steven Smith 2016-06-30 15:35:04 -07:00
  • f31f4ccb5f Update submodule. Steven Smith 2016-06-30 11:38:25 -07:00
  • 3a4da16b1e Remove seed file support, report seed-retrieval HTTP error codes. Steven Smith 2016-06-30 09:57:37 -07:00
  • f4272b9a3a Replace "Installed Size" with "Size". Steven Smith 2016-06-28 22:44:17 -07:00
  • aae1572945 Remove invalid characters from save export/import paths. Steven Smith 2016-06-28 22:36:14 -07:00
  • 3eb14100ef Turn off cameras during QR code installation process. Steven Smith 2016-06-24 17:53:36 -07:00
  • f0d7abdae1 Move "Delete all contents" down in menu. Steven Smith 2016-06-20 18:23:13 -07:00